Girl, 5, among victims killed in East Chicago train, minivan crash, Lake Co. Coroner says

3 other children remain hospitalized in critical condition
Sunday, June 27, 2021
EAST CHICAGO, Ind. (WLS) -- A 5-year-old girl is among three people killed in a train crash in East Chicago Saturday. Three other children were also injured.

The 2005 Honda Odyssey minivan they were riding in was hit by a freight train near the Euclid Avenue train crossing around 1 a.m., police said.

The Lake County Coroner's Office has identified the victims as Pedro Trinidad, 36, Flor Carillo, 38 and Evelyn Trinidad, 5, all of East Chicago.

The three other children are hospitalized and said to be in critical condition.

Surveillance video shows the driver of the minivan ignored an activated train crossing signal and drove around a crossing gate when the vehicle was hit, police said.

The train pushed the minivan about 200 yards west of the crossing.

Authorities have not yet released the relationship of the victims.
